Transaction 5621cf3eb6499231b4bca52b7d04185451bc77ace34d240e3c92ab67a82dadfe
2 Input
2 Outputs
- 5621cf3eb6499231b4bca52b7d04185451bc77ace34d240e3c92ab67a82dadfe:0
- 5621cf3eb6499231b4bca52b7d04185451bc77ace34d240e3c92ab67a82dadfe:1
value 1741829
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 68680000
address 1APK52K3C69zJ7guJCyfJYPARrrSzm3SSp